East Bay High School

East Bay High School is a public high school in Gibsonton, Florida. It was chartered in 1957 on Big Bend Road in Gibsonton. The school's current facility was established in 1971, and on a new campus adjacent to the east of the old one. Its former campus is now the campus of Eisenhower Middle School.
